## Action Item: Autocomplete Index Slowness

Quick recap for support: the Birchlane search box was crawling because the autocomplete index rebuilt on every save instead of batching. We've switched it to debounced incremental updates, so results may lag a few seconds after edits — that's expected now, not a bug. If customers ask, point them at the status page. The new tuning values are:

tuning constants:
RATE_LIMITS = {
    "zorael": 10,
    "oliix": 1,
    "holix": 2,
    "quenix": 10,
}

Project Ostenfell — Status (Managers Only)

Ostenfell, our internal billing migration, is now eight weeks behind the revised schedule. The delay stems from unresolved data-mapping issues between Ledgerock and the legacy Tavine stack. Heads of department should hold off on dependent rollouts until the steering group, chaired by Ruben Callow, confirms a new cutover date. The strategic implications for next year are summarised in the note below.

board note of bagag-tawig: Project Kasath slips by one quarter because of the supplier delay.

**FAQ: Where is reception now?**

Reception at the Aldermoor Building moved from Level 3 to the ground floor lobby. Visitors check in there; assistants escorting guests should meet them at the new desk, not upstairs. Old Level 3 space is now meeting rooms. Deliveries still go to goods-in. Out of hours, the ground floor lobby door is keypad-locked. Team assistants collecting visitors after 18:00 need the door code. It is as follows.

staff pass of tajog-bahap = bdg-GTUUI-82661

Deploy step 4 — clock skew. Build agents on the Larkmoor pool drift a few seconds apart, which makes timestamp-ordered artifacts flaky. Before you kick off the Pinwheel deploy, force an NTP sync on every agent and verify skew is under 500ms. Once the clocks agree, re-run the packaging job and sign the manifest with the deploy key below.

rollout seal: bky4_a5Ma